This study examines the development of monoshiki game media to introduce season-related habits according to nenjuugyouji. Based on a survey conducted by the Japan Foundation in 2015 which stated that globally, Indonesia was ranked second in the number of enthusiasts and institutions that learned and taught Japanese. However, the information provided is based on guidebooks both in formal and informal learning about habits related to seasons according to nenjuugyouji. Therefore the use of monoshiki game media to introduce habits related to the season in accordance nenjuugyouji. Monoshiki itself is a modified monopoly game, monopoly and shiki (four seasons). The way the game is almost the same as monopoly but with a few changes. This study aims to determine the process of making monoshiki game media and monoshiki game media user responses.

This research uses Sugionos R&D (Research & Development) method. The research subjects were 6 people who had learned Japanese and those who did not learn Japanese at the product trial stage, and 20 people who had learned Japanese and people who had not learned Japanese in the trial use.

Based on sources obtained from data from the media validation questionnaire monoshiki game obtained a percentage of 86.42% with very good criteria. Based on the results of the validation of monoshiki game material obtained a percentage of 70% with good criteria. Based on the acquisition of the percentage of media validation by media experts and the media validation by the monoshiki game material is appropriate to use with very good criteria to introduce about the four seasons based on nenjuugyouji in Japan for Japanese language learners. Based on data sources from 26 respondents who filled out the questionnaire responses of participants to the media game monoshiki obtained a percentage of 81.53% with very good criteria. Based on the results of the questionnaire responses of participants it can be concluded that the monoshiki game media got a good response from the participants.
